I've added an Allium to the Mystery Bulbs page. I've had it for many
years
but have never been able to accurately ID it. It blooms late summer
and
well into September as long as we don't get an early frost. It has
round
black seeds and comes true from seed, maybe because I don't have any
other
allium blooming that late in the year. Strap like bluish foliage,
grows
about 1 foot tall.

Linda, your mystery allium is Allium tuberosum.

Allium trifoliatum is a late spring blooming species, and it is most
definitely not that species.
